Digital Virgo Group was Founded in 2008 and is one of the world’s leading providers of mobile payment via Carrier Billing solutions. For more than 15 years, the Group has been supporting its clients, telecom operators and merchants, in the deployment, integration and optimisation of mobile payment solutions.

The Technical Project Manager will lead local and regional integrations with telecom operators and merchants.
He/she will be responsible for validating flows and APIs, coordinating technical setups, ensuring test coverage, and delivering operational documentation.
The role requires strong communication and autonomy to operate effectively with partners, including the ability to build local trust, overcome cultural barriers, and intervene physically or by phone when necessary to resolve issues.
Qualifications
Validate availability and completeness of flows and API endpoints (charging, cancellation, invoice, etc.)
Draft, maintain and share clear technical documentation including starter kits and flow diagrams
Coordinate local environment setup (VPN, IP whitelisting, SMPP…)
Prepare and follow execution of testbooks with internal teams and external partners
Validate technical & functional tests
Support debugging and identify technical gaps during integration
Ensure documentation is centralized and regularly updated in Jira, Sharepoint…
Track progress and communicate blockers clearly with internal and external teams
Work closely with DV teams (Business, Technical teams, Product…) and local partners
Support Product team on product launch testing and debugging.
Requirements
Minimum 5 years of experience in technical missions (development, network, telecom) and then in Project Management
Familiar with API testing and debugging (Postman, Swagger, logs, REST, JSON)
Ability to read and interpret technical documentation
Familiarity with project tools (MS Project, Jira, Excel)
Proficient in English (spoken and written); French is a plus
Knowledge of telecom environments: SMS/USSD flows, DCB, SMPP, OTP is a plus
Comfortable making direct contact with partners (calls, onsite if needed) to resolve blocking points
Understanding of regional context and ability to interact with local stakeholders effectively.
Soft Skills:
Autonomous, structured and dependable under pressure
Strong communication skills, with the ability to navigate multi-stakeholder contexts
Capable of escalating and pushing for priorities when needed
Problem-solving mindset and ability to propose viable workarounds
Culturally aware, able to adapt to local environments and build trust quickly
Open to occasional travel when project delivery requires physical presence.
